About Central Maine Christian Academy

Central Maine Christian Academy is a small school nestled in the heart of Lewiston, Androscoggin County. Serving students from pre-kindergarten through 11th grade, Central Maine Christian Academy has an enrollment of just 80 students and maintains a low student-teacher ratio of 7:1, ensuring personalized attention for each child. With eleven full-time equivalent teachers on staff, the school fosters a close-knit community where every student is known and valued.

While academic test scores are not currently available, Central Maine Christian Academy's MySchoolScout rating reflects areas with room for growth and development in its educational offerings. The school ranks 39th percentile among schools in Maine, indicating a focus on holistic student development beyond traditional metrics. Central Maine Christian Academy is situated in the small city of Lewiston, providing students with easy access to local amenities while maintaining a tight-knit community feel.

What Parents Should Know

With an enrollment of 80 students, Central Maine Christian Academy is a smaller school where families often find a close-knit community atmosphere. Smaller settings can mean more individual attention from teachers and staff, though they may offer fewer extracurricular options than larger schools.

With a student-teacher ratio of 7:1, Central Maine Christian Academy offers a notably low ratio compared to the national average. This typically means smaller class sizes and more opportunities for one-on-one interaction between students and teachers.

As a private school, Central Maine Christian Academy operates independently from the local public school district. Families considering this school should inquire about tuition costs, financial aid availability, and the admissions process. Private schools are not required to follow the same curriculum standards as public schools, which can be either an advantage or a consideration depending on your priorities.

Community Profile

The community surrounding Central Maine Christian Academy has a median household income of $56,558. It is a community where 22%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$214,200, with a median rent of $954/month. The area has a poverty rate of 17.7%. The average commute for residents is 21 minutes. Source: U.S. Census ACS 2022 5-Year Estimates.
